What does it mean when the RELX e-cigarette light flashes three times?
1. Over-pull protection: If the device detects excessive external suction, it activates a protective mechanism to prevent the user from choking.
2. Over-current protection: If the charging cable is pulled out with excessive force or plugged in and out carelessly, the device's indicator light will flash three times as a self-protection mechanism.
In response to the varying safety issues of e-cigarettes on the market, RELX has built in three layers of safety protection. The front of the device features a droplet-shaped LED status breathing light, which remains constant during charging. When in short-circuit protection, the breathing light will flash three times; during over-pull protection, it will also flash three times; and during low-voltage protection, it will flash ten times, allowing users to identify the different states based on the breathing light.
Generally, charging for 45-60 minutes is sufficient. The breathing light will turn off once fully charged, indicating that it can be unplugged. Typically, a full charge lasts about a day for me.
